I have the Arlo 4500 Base and Pro 2 4 camera package installed and working. I recently added 3 Essential Cameras to the system. They are connected and detected motion, send alerts, etc. However, I cannot get them to record and save to my library. I installed an external drive to recording to but that did not solve the issue. The cameras behave exactly like the Pro2s but don't record. Any help would be appreciated

You need a subscription for cloud recording. Are the cameras in a subscription plan (either the trial or paid)?

I installed the initial four Pro2 cameras and the hub a while ago. I have never purchased a subscription but they are still recording and online. The 3 essential cameras were purchased separately and I didn't buy a plan for those either.

The Pro2 cameras included 7-day cloud recording. All the newer cameras (starting with the Ultra in 2018) require a subscription for any cloud recording. So if the trial subscription on the Essential cameras has expired, you lose the recording feature.
